Transaction 5269d1bd5902967108246c9f3df34641888b835f1734dd87e23d438c734059d9

1 Input
2 Outputs
  • 5269d1bd5902967108246c9f3df34641888b835f1734dd87e23d438c734059d9:0
  • value  6396139
    address  1P7Ep55jNh2QQX2vkjnGiRBADGNHEUefxR
  • 5269d1bd5902967108246c9f3df34641888b835f1734dd87e23d438c734059d9:1
  • value  152887743
    address  15Cu5LBRCDfTLZpqgNa26DPeThi8wc5n7d